137 /* The external recursive omp_nest_lock_25_t form requires additional work. */
139 /* We need an integer to uniquely identify this thread. Most generally
140 this is the thread's TID, which ideally we'd get this straight from
141 the TLS block where glibc keeps it. Unfortunately, we can't get at
142 that directly.
144 If we don't support (or have disabled) TLS, one function call is as
145 good (or bad) as any other. Use the syscall all the time.
147 On an ILP32 system (defined here as not LP64), we can make do with
148 any thread-local pointer. Ideally we'd use the TLS base address,
149 since that requires the least amount of arithmetic, but that's not
150 always available directly. Make do with the gomp_thread pointer
151 since it's handy. */
153 # if !defined (HAVE_TLS)
154 static inline int gomp_tid (void)
156 return syscall (SYS_gettid);
158 # elif !defined(__LP64__)
159 static inline int gomp_tid (void)
161 return (int) gomp_thread ();
163 # else
164 static __thread int tid_cache;
165 static inline int gomp_tid (void)
167 int tid = tid_cache;
168 if (__builtin_expect (tid == 0, 0))
169 tid_cache = tid = syscall (SYS_gettid);
170 return tid;
172 # endif
